Royal Mail has announced the release of a special commemorative stamp collection celebrating the iconic world of Hornby Model Railways. This philatelic tribute marks a significant moment for both railway enthusiasts and stamp collectors across the United Kingdom.

A Century of Railway Modelling Excellence

The collection consists of twelve beautifully designed stamps that pay homage to Hornby's remarkable century-long legacy. Frank Hornby, the ingenious inventor of Meccano, first introduced his clockwork Hornby Series trains in 1920. This pioneering move was followed in 1929 by the production of the first scale models representing authentic British locomotives, establishing a tradition of craftsmanship that continues to this day.

Exclusive Photographic Commissions

Each of the eight main stamps features an exclusive, specially commissioned photograph of a classic Hornby model. These include detailed representations of the InterCity 125 High Speed Train, the elegant Bournemouth Belle Pullman cars, and the historic 1920 No 1 locomotive. The stamps are set against a dramatic backdrop illustration depicting a London, Midland and Scottish Railway (LMS) locomotive in full steam, adding to their visual appeal.

Nostalgic Miniature Sheet Designs

An additional four stamps are presented in a separate miniature sheet that celebrates Hornby's heritage through nostalgic design elements. Each of these stamps features classic packaging, vintage catalogue covers, and promotional artwork from different historical eras, offering collectors a visual journey through the brand's evolution.

Official Statements of Pride and Recognition

David Gold, Royal Mail's director of external affairs and policy, expressed the organization's enthusiasm for the project: "Hornby trains have entertained millions of people, preserved the enduring romance of rail travel, and become a genuine cultural icon of British design and imagination. Each of these commemorative stamps celebrates a unique piece of history, highlighting Hornby's exceptional craftsmanship and its significant role in British culture across multiple generations."

Martyn Weaver, representing Hornby, shared the company's appreciation: "Seeing Hornby Model Railways celebrated on official Royal Mail stamps represents a tremendous honour for our organization. Hornby has been an integral part of British life for more than a century, inspiring creativity, craftsmanship, and lifelong interests in railways and modelling. These stamps recognize the enduring appeal of model railways and the important role this hobby continues to play in bringing people together across different generations."

Pat Hammond, archivist to the Train Collectors Society, added historical perspective: "The Hornby brand has now surpassed one hundred years of continuous operation, which represents a major achievement in British manufacturing history. It has become an essential part of Britain's industrial and cultural heritage, and we sincerely hope this legacy continues for many years to come."
